NHS grad aces seven AP exams

Jordan Manning’s senior year at Navarre High School held many promises for the young intellectual, including setting records.

A self-proclaimed slacker, it came as no surprise when Manning learned he had passed all seven of his advanced placement exams this summer.
“It was a little hard,” Manning said of the exams. “It depends on the test, but they usually lasted between two and four hours. Each had a multiple choice section, then a free response.”

Out of the 182 seniors who took the AP exams this year, only seven passed five or more: Garrett Casey, Michael Laughlin, Matt Hicks and Morgan Maynard all passed five; and Justin Littlewood and Ryan Williams passed 6.
“I believe this is the first time we’ve ever had a student pass all seven exams,”  said NHS Assistant Principal Mike Brandon said.  “This is the best year Navarre High School has done in AP.”
